Jio AirFiber’s Meteoric Rise in Telugu States

Reliance Jio is reinforcing its leadership in the Fixed Wireless Access (FWA) domain through its revolutionary Jio AirFiber service in Telangana and Andhra Pradesh. According to the February 2025 TRAI subscriber data:

  • In Andhra Pradesh, active Jio AirFiber subscribers jumped from 427,439 in January to 458,372 in February 2025, marking a substantial increase.

  • Jio commands a staggering 84% market share, boasting more than five times the subscriber base of its closest rival.
  • The key drivers of this surge include Jio’s extensive 5G rollout, competitive pricing strategies, and a frictionless customer experience.
  • Jio AirFiber is not only capturing urban markets but is also making significant inroads into rural and semi-urban territories.
  • The service is overcoming traditional last-mile connectivity issues, providing households and small businesses with access to quality broadband and entertainment for the first time.
  • The inclusive nature of Jio AirFiber is evident, bridging the digital divide between urban centers and remote villages.
  • Its infrastructure strategy sidesteps the difficulties and high costs associated with extending physical optical fiber, making it a faster and more scalable solution.

By ensuring consistent high-speed internet access where optical fiber installation is not feasible, Jio AirFiber is helping to democratize digital access in India’s diverse geographic and demographic settings.
